The Benefits of Adding Turf to Your Carport

Turning a mundane carport into a vibrant and visually appealing area has several advantages:

Enhanced Aesthetic Appeal

By incorporating artificial grass, you create a lush, green space that contrasts beautifully with the concrete surroundings. Turf adds color, texture, and a natural feel to an otherwise drab environment. This aesthetic enhancement can significantly increase your property’s curb appeal.

Increased Usable Space

A carport filled with turf can serve multiple purposes, from a recreational area for children to an outdoor lounge for gatherings. The addition of turf transforms the space into a welcoming area where you can enjoy outdoor activities without the harshness of concrete.

Low Maintenance

Artificial grass requires minimal upkeep compared to traditional lawn care. Say goodbye to mowing, watering, and fertilizing. Regular brushing and occasional rinsing with water are sufficient to maintain its pristine look, making it an excellent choice for busy homeowners.

Environmentally Friendly Option

By opting for synthetic turf, you conserve water, contribute to reducing chemicals from lawn care, and maintain a green space all year round. Turf installation can greatly minimize your environmental footprint, especially in areas prone to drought.

Steps for Installing Turf in Your Carport

Successfully installing turf in a carport involves several key steps. These will ensure that your new turf not only looks appealing but also performs well over time.

1. Prepare the Area

Before beginning the installation process, clear the carport of any debris, vehicles, and existing materials. Ensure the surface is smooth and clean. If your carport has a sloped surface, consider utilizing a base material to level it out.

2. Choose the Right Turf

Selecting the appropriate type of artificial grass is crucial. Look for turf designed for high foot traffic areas, as it will withstand daily use and maintain its appearance. Consider checking out our research on turf solutions for tips tailored to carports.

3. Install a Base Layer

Install a base layer of crushed stone or gravel. This improves drainage and stability, ensuring that your turf won’t shift or warp over time. Compact the base layer well for a solid foundation.

4. Lay Down the Turf

Once the base is prepared, roll out the turf and lay it over the entire carport area. Ensure that the edges are aligned properly and that the seams between rolls are secure.

5. Secure the Turf

To prevent movement, use landscaping stakes or adhesive to secure the edges of the turf. This helps maintain a clean appearance and ensures safety, especially if children are using the space.

6. Trim and Finish

Using a utility knife, trim any excess turf around the edges for a clean finish. Finally, brush the fibers with a broom to restore their upright position.

Maintenance of Turf in Carports

Maintaining turf installed in carports is a simple process. Follow these recommendations to keep your grass looking fresh and appealing:

  • Regular Brushing: Brush the turf fibers weekly to prevent matting.
  • Cleaning: Rinse the turf periodically with water to remove dust, leaves, and debris. A simple garden hose will suffice.
  • Deodorization: Use an enzyme-based cleaner to combat odors, especially in pet-friendly carports.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is installing turf in a carport suitable for all climates?

Yes! Artificial grass is designed to withstand various weather conditions. However, ensure proper drainage during installation to prevent water pooling.

Can I park my vehicle on turf?

Yes, quality artificial turf can handle the weight of vehicles, though it’s advisable to limit parking on the turf to avoid any long-term damage.

What if my turf gets damaged?

How does turf compare to traditional grass in terms of maintenance?

Synthetic turf requires significantly less maintenance compared to traditional grass. There’s no need for watering, mowing, or fertilizing, making it a more convenient option for busy homeowners.
